Albireo Energy is seeking a Trainee Commissioning Engineer to assist in the commissioning, testing, and optimization of Building Management Systems across various sectors in the UK. The position involves hands-on experience alongside experienced engineers to develop skills in BMS controls and HVAC systems.
Successful candidates will have a good understanding of basic electrical principles and strong communication skills. Training will be provided, and the role involves site-based work with required travel.
